Kathleen “Kay” Rae Lutz, age 85 of Troy, Ohio, passed away Sunday, December 28, 2025 at the Mayo Clinic in Phoenix, AZ. She was born June 29, 1940 in Massillon, Ohio, to the late Raymond “Ray” and Sarah (Hammel) Remley.

Along with her parents, Kay was preceded in death by sons Steven Swartz and Timothy Lutz; daughter Tammy (Lutz) Gulley; and two sisters.

Those left to cherish Kay’s memory include her husband John E. Lutz; sons Jeffrey Swartz (Candis) of Troy, Ohio, Robert Swartz (Penny) of Sun City West, AZ, and Thomas Lutz (Deanna) of Lombard, IL; daughter Terri Lynn Brown of Minster, OH; 12 grandchildren and 16 great grandchildren; as well as sisters Roseann Janser of Chicago, IL and Polly Thompson (D. Richard “Red”) of Troy, OH.

Kay graduated from Washington High School in Massillon, Ohio, where she was a cheerleader. She had an illustrious 30 year career in banking between Massillon and Troy, holding the title of Vice President. She was active in the Miami County community throughout her life. Her love for animals led her to be an active member of the American Rottweiler Club, where she was treasurer for five years. She was also a member of the Echo Hills Kennel Club for 45 years, where she was treasurer for 15 years. She was dedicated to the improvement of the Troy community and was a founding member of The Future Begins Today in 1993. Kay was a board member and treasurer of Dollars for Scholars. She was an organizing member and elected first treasurer of the Southwest Ohio Antique Bottle and Jar Club.
